Founded in 1794, two years before Tennessee became the 16th state, it is the flagship campus of the University of Tennessee system, with ten undergraduate colleges and eleven graduate colleges. It hosts more than 30,000 students from all 50 states and more than 100 foreign countries.

The University of Tennessee is comprised of campuses at Knoxville, Chattanooga, Pulaski, Martin and the Health Science Center at Memphis. View Campus Guide
